System::Security::Cryptography::RSACryptoServiceProvider::VerifyHash طريقة

RSACryptoServiceProvider::VerifyHash(ByteArrayPtr, ByteArrayPtr, const HashAlgorithmName&, SharedPtr<RSASignaturePadding>) method

يتحقق من أن توقيع التجزئة المحددة صالح.

bool System::Security::Cryptography::RSACryptoServiceProvider::VerifyHash(ByteArrayPtr hash, ByteArrayPtr signature, const HashAlgorithmName &hash_algorithm, SharedPtr<RSASignaturePadding> padding) override
ParameterTypeالوصف
الملخصByteArrayPtrقيمة التجزئة للبيانات الموقعة.
التوقيعByteArrayPtrبيانات التوقيع.
hash_algorithmconst HashAlgorithmName&خوارزمية التجزئة.
حشوSharedPtr<RSASignaturePadding>وضع الحشو. إرجاع true إذا كان التوقيع صالحًا، وإلا - false.

انظر أيضًا

RSACryptoServiceProvider::VerifyHash(const ByteArrayPtr&, const String&, const ByteArrayPtr&) method

يفحص توقيع البيانات.

bool System::Security::Cryptography::RSACryptoServiceProvider::VerifyHash(const ByteArrayPtr &rgb_hash, const String &str, const ByteArrayPtr &rgb_signature)
ParameterTypeالوصف
rgb_hashconst ByteArrayPtr&الملخص المحسوب للبيانات المستلمة.
strconst String&اسم خوارزمية التجزئة المستخدمة.
rgb_signatureconst ByteArrayPtr&التوقيع كما تم استلامه.

ReturnValue

صحيح إذا كان التوقيع صالحًا، خطأ خلاف ذلك.

انظر أيضًا